Performance assessment of the GenoType MTBDRplus test and DNA sequencing in detection of multidrug-resistant Mycobacterium tuberculosis.
Journal of clinical microbiology - 1 Aug 2009
Huang Wei-Lun, Chen Huang-Yau, Kuo Yuh-Min, Jou Ruwen
Abstract excerpt
To facilitate the management of multidrug-resistant (MDR) tuberculosis, two nucleic acid sequence-based methods, the GenoType MTBDRplus test and DNA sequencing, were assessed for the rapid detection of drug-resistant Mycobacterium tuberculosis for the first time in the Asia-Pacific region.
